Tour vs. Tour X: The High-Stakes Choice

The choice between the Tour and Tour X models comes down to compression and spin. The Maxfli Tour X is a firm, 4-piece ball with a compression of ~100. It’s built for those who swing 105+ mph and want to squeeze every yard out of their driver while killing excess spin. The standard Maxfli Tour is a 3-piece urethane flagship with a mid-high compression of ~95. It offers a softer feel and elite greenside control for holding firm greens with long irons. According to MyGolfSpy Ball Lab data, these models show consistency and quality scores that rival the industry’s most expensive “gold standard” options. If you want a middle ground, the Tour S offers a moderate compression of ~85 for tour-level tech with a softer impact.

SoftFli and StraightFli: For the Straight and Narrow

Not everyone swings like a pro, and that’s where the SoftFli shines. It features an ultra-low compression of ~35. This “buttery” feel isn’t just for comfort; it helps golfers with swing speeds under 90 mph compress the ball fully. This reduces side-spin, meaning your slice turns into a manageable fade. Seniors and beginners thrive with the SoftFli because of its high-launch profile and easy distance. The StraightFli takes accuracy even further with a unique dimple pattern specifically engineered to reduce hooks and slices. It’s the budget-friendly option for players who prioritize finding the fairway over everything else.

Urethane vs. Surlyn Covers

The “grab” factor is what separates a tour ball from a budget ball. Maxfli Tour models use a cast urethane cover. This material is soft enough for your wedge grooves to bite into it. This creates the “stop and drop” spin you see on TV. Cheaper Surlyn covers are durable, but they slide off the face, causing your chips to rocket past the hole. Maxfli covers are remarkably tough and stand up to aggressive wedge play. What is the difference between Maxfli Tour and Maxfli Tour X?

The main difference is the construction and compression. The Maxfli Tour is a 3-piece ball with a softer feel and a compression of about 95. The Maxfli Tour X is a firmer 4-piece powerhouse with a compression of 100. Fast swingers usually prefer the Tour X for its lower driver spin and explosive distance off the tee. Both use the same high-end urethane covers.

Does 24 Hours in a Pond Kill Your Distance?

Let’s kill a common myth right now. Your grandfather’s golf balls were “wound” with rubber bands, and those things soaked up water like a sponge. Modern Maxfli balls are solid-core polymers. These materials are incredibly resistant to moisture. A day or even a week in a water hazard won’t turn a Tour X into a dud. Our professional retrieval and cleaning process preserves the integrity of the core and the cover. We don’t use harsh chemicals that eat away at the urethane. Swing Speed Matching

Maxfli offers a specific solution for every speed bracket. If you swing under 90 mph, stick with the SoftFli. Its ultra-low compression of approximately 35 ensures you get maximum distance even with a smoother tempo. For the competitive amateur swinging between 95 and 105 mph, the standard Maxfli Tour is your sweet spot. It offers a compression of about 95, balancing explosive speed with soft feel. If you’re a heavy hitter swinging 105+ mph, unleash the Maxfli Tour X. Its 100-compression core is built to withstand high-impact forces while keeping driver spin low for those monster carries.

Is Maxfli owned by Dick’s Sporting Goods?

Yes, Maxfli is a house brand owned by Dick’s Sporting Goods. They acquired the name from TaylorMade in 2008. Since then, they’ve invested heavily in R&D to turn it into a performance leader. This ownership structure is why you see them as a value alternative to other major brands. It’s a high-tech product backed by massive retail infrastructure and professional design teams.
